description | Temporal study of the first wave of spermatogenesis in juvenile mouse testis and analysis of four germ cell deficient mouse models. A series of purified testis cell-types (McCarrey libraries) constituting a focused gene set was exploited to examine gene expression in prepubertal mouse testis. Testis RNA from C57/BL6J mice at various ages post partum was compared to a common control consisting of adult (8 week) testis RNA from the same strain(also corresponding to the last time-point).This generates a time course showing the activation of genes on the array across the first wave of spermatogenesis, which can then be correlated with the appearance of specific germ cell types, allowing assignation of unknown genes to differing cell types. Adult testis RNA from four different genetic models of infertility (XXSxrb, mshi, Bax -/-, bs) were compared to age- and strain-matched normal control testis RNA. These models possess different cellular complements within the testis, which can be interpreted within the framework established by the first wave analysis and used to refine the assignment of genes to cell types. |
